The "Fatal Error: Cannot set display mode" in typically occurs when the game fails to initialize a compatible resolution with your hardware acceleration or misses critical DirectX components. Ensure you are using the latest stable drivers. For NVIDIA users, some have found success switching to NVIDIA Beta drivers if standard versions fail.
